What Makes a Damascus Knife Special?

A Damascus knife stands out because of its layered steel construction and signature wave-like blade patterns. Unlike ordinary knives, Damascus steel is created by forging multiple layers of steel together, producing both beauty and strength.

Its special features include:

  • Excellent edge retention
  • High durability
  • Superior cutting performance
  • Unique artistic patterns
  • Strong resistance to wear
  • Premium handcrafted quality

Because of these qualities, Damascus knives are highly valued by chefs, hunters, collectors, and outdoor enthusiasts.


Can You Sharpen a Damascus Knife?

Yes, you can absolutely sharpen a Damascus knife.

In fact, regular sharpening is important to maintain its cutting efficiency. However, Damascus knives require proper care because aggressive sharpening tools can damage both the blade edge and the decorative steel pattern.

The best way to sharpen a Damascus knife is by using a whetstone (sharpening stone), as it provides control and helps protect the blade.

Avoid using:

  • Cheap pull-through sharpeners
  • Electric sharpeners with rough grinding
  • Low-quality abrasive tools

These can scratch the blade and reduce the lifespan of your knife.


Step-by-Step Guide: How to Sharpen a Damascus Knife

Follow these simple steps to safely sharpen your Damascus knife.


Step 1: Clean the Blade

Before sharpening, wash the knife carefully using warm water and mild soap.

Make sure to:

  • Remove food particles
  • Wipe away oils
  • Dry the blade completely

A clean blade helps you sharpen more accurately and safely.


Step 2: Soak the Whetstone

If you are using a water whetstone, soak it in water for about 10 to 15 minutes.

You’ll know it’s ready when air bubbles stop rising.

A wet stone reduces friction and prevents overheating during sharpening.

Recommended grits:

  • 1000 grit for basic sharpening
  • 3000–6000 grit for polishing and finishing

Step 3: Set the Angle

The sharpening angle is very important.

Most Damascus knives perform best at:

15 to 20 degrees per side

Maintaining a consistent angle ensures an even edge and protects the blade from uneven wear.

Too steep = weak edge
Too flat = poor sharpness

Take your time here.


Step 4: Begin Sharpening

Place the knife heel against the whetstone and slowly slide it forward across the stone while maintaining the angle.

Use light, controlled pressure.

Repeat:

  • 8 to 10 strokes on one side
  • Then switch to the other side

Always sharpen evenly to avoid an unbalanced blade.

Slow and steady gives the best results.


Step 5: Switch to Fine Grit

Once the blade is sharp enough on the coarse stone, move to a finer grit stone.

This step helps:

  • Refine the edge
  • Remove small burrs
  • Improve smooth cutting performance
  • Enhance blade finish

Fine polishing also helps maintain the elegant Damascus blade appearance.


Step 6: Strop the Knife

Use a leather strop after sharpening.

Stropping helps:

  • Remove microscopic burrs
  • Polish the final edge
  • Increase razor sharpness

This step gives your Damascus knife that premium finishing touch.

Many professionals consider stropping essential.


Step 7: Clean and Dry

After sharpening:

  • Rinse the blade carefully
  • Wipe it completely dry
  • Apply light food-safe oil if needed

This protects the blade from moisture and helps prevent rust.

Never store a wet Damascus knife.


Extra Maintenance Tips

To keep your Damascus knife in top condition:

  • Hand wash only
  • Avoid dishwashers
  • Store in a leather sheath or knife block
  • Keep away from hard surfaces like glass
  • Sharpen regularly, not aggressively
  • Oil the blade occasionally

Proper maintenance extends the life of your knife significantly.

How Often Should You Sharpen a Damascus Knife?

It depends on usage.

For kitchen knives used daily, light sharpening every few weeks is recommended.

For hunting or pocket knives, sharpening may be needed less often depending on use.

Regular maintenance prevents the need for heavy sharpening later.


Can Damascus Steel Rust?

Yes, especially if it contains high-carbon steel.

That’s why drying and oiling the blade is important.

Modern stainless Damascus knives offer better corrosion resistance, but proper care is still necessary.
